University of Illinois Extension provides practical, research-based information and programs to help individuals, families, farms, businesses and communities in Illinois. Its mission in short, is to help the citizens of Illinois put knowledge to work. The contribution of volunteers in the following areas is essential to the achievement of this mission.

Volunteer opportunities with our office include:

  • 4-H Cloverbud Organizational Leader
    The 4-H Cloverbud program is open to any youth 5-7 by September 1 of the current 4-H year. Cloverbud clubs meet at least six times throughout the year.

  • 4-H Organizational Leader
    Would you like to work with youth ages 8-18 years old? Start a 4-H Club in Lawrence or Richland County.

  • 4-H Youth Program
    4-H is a voluntary, informal educational program for boys and girls ages 8-18.

All volunteers working with youth are screened prior to undertaking assignments.
